Ticket #1775 (accepted enhancement) — at Version 14

Opened 15 years ago

Last modified 14 years ago

9P via libmvfs

Reported by: metux Owned by: metux
Priority: major Milestone:
Component: mc-vfs Version:
Keywords: mvfs,9p,vfs Cc:
Blocked By: Blocking:
Branch state: Votes for changeset:

Description (last modified by metux) (diff)

Adding mvfs adapter and 9P support.

branch:1775_mvfs_9P
changeset:9d8b9ac14bee83930b5c1afdcb045b33f2ada58d

Change History

comment:1 Changed 15 years ago by slavazanko

  • Milestone changed from 4.7 to VFS Standardization

comment:2 Changed 15 years ago by metux

  • Owner set to metux
  • Status changed from new to accepted
  • severity changed from no branch to on review

branch:1775_mvfs_9P

comment:3 Changed 15 years ago by metux

  • Description modified (diff)

comment:4 Changed 15 years ago by metux

rebased to current master

comment:5 Changed 15 years ago by slavazanko

  • Type changed from enhancement to task
  • Blocked By 1829 added

comment:6 Changed 15 years ago by slavazanko

  • Blocked By 1829 removed

comment:7 Changed 15 years ago by metux

rebased to current master.

comment:8 Changed 15 years ago by metux

  • Description modified (diff)

rebased to current master, running through testfarm

comment:9 Changed 15 years ago by metux

anybody likes to review ?

comment:10 Changed 15 years ago by andrew_b

The libmvfs is not of any interest to me.

comment:11 follow-up: ↓ 12 Changed 15 years ago by slavazanko

  • severity changed from on review to on rework

Branch contain some commits from #1897 (or looks like as contain these stuff).

Also, in branch not just '9P support' feature added. Too much other non-related changes.

And please note: we have GPL License, 9P implementation have Lucent Public License. This is incombatible licenses (and 9P have some incompftible with 'POSIX fs' thinks).

comment:12 in reply to: ↑ 11 Changed 15 years ago by metux

Replying to slavazanko:

Branch contain some commits from #1897 (or looks like as contain these stuff).

Yes, its based on the #1897 branch (needed for clean build).
This will go away, once #1897 is merged and #1775 rebased.

As said earlier, the #1775 branch is NOT ready for merge yet.

And please note: we have GPL License, 9P implementation have Lucent Public License. This is incombatible licenses (and 9P have some incompftible with 'POSIX fs' thinks).

No, I'm using my own 9P implementation, which has no code
in common w/ Plan9 whatsoever.

comment:13 Changed 15 years ago by metux

  • severity changed from on rework to on review

rebased to current master. please review.

comment:14 Changed 14 years ago by metux

  • Version changed from 4.7.0-pre4 to master
  • Type changed from task to enhancement
  • Description modified (diff)

rebased to current master and passed massbuild test cycles.
please review.

Note: See TracTickets for help on using tickets.